‘The Breadwinner’ Trailer: Comedian Nate Bargatze’s First Movie Tackles the Chaos of Stay-at-Home Dad

Here’s the official trailer for The Breadwinner, comedian Nate Bargatze’s first feature film. Watch the trailer above, then read on for more details.

“Breadwinner” becomes househusband

Bargazze stars as Nate Wilcox, whose wife Katie (Mandy Moore) signs a once-in-a-lifetime deal with Shark Tank that sends her on an extended business trip. As a result, Nate, who has been a lifelong caregiver, is forced to “support his family as a first-time stay-at-home dad,” as the synopsis states. With three young daughters and little experience managing day-to-day living, Nate “quickly realized that running the family finances was the hardest job he’d ever had.”

The film is directed by Eric Appel (Weird: The Al Yankovic Story) and co-written by Bargatze and Dan Lagana (American Vandal, The Babysitter: Killer Queen). The cast also includes Colin Jost, Zach Cherry, Martin Hurley, Kate Berlant, Kumail Nanjiani, and Will Forte.

Nate Bargatze and Family-Friendly Attractions

In an interview with People magazine, Bargazze described The Breadwinner as “hilarious, heartwarming and surprising” and called it “a throwback to the classic family comedy movies we all love.” He also points out what he sees as a gap in the market, saying, “I think there’s a lack of entertainment made for the whole family. There are very few movies that can make people of all ages laugh. So I decided to make my own.”

TriStar Pictures president Nicole Brown also explained why she wanted to move forward with the project quickly in a cover story with Nate Bargatze of The Hollywood Reporter: “The idea that his first film was so personal and authentic to him and his comedy felt like the perfect foray, and he really found a space for it.” She added that Bargazze’s own pitch was straightforward. “He was like, ‘I want to see a movie with the whole family. Now I can go see animation, but there’s nothing with real people in it,'” he added.

release date

The Breadwinner will be released in Australian cinemas on March 12, 2026 and in US cinemas on March 13.
